Understanding Hazardous Spill Response: A Practical Approach
The Certificate in Emergency Response to Hazardous Spills takes a practical approach to teaching learners about hazardous spill response. The course covers the fundamentals of spill response, including spill assessment, containment, and mitigation. Learners are also introduced to various response strategies, such as absorption, neutralization, and disposal. A key aspect of the course is the emphasis on personal protective equipment (PPE) and safety protocols, which are critical in preventing injuries and illnesses during response operations. For instance, a case study on the 2010 Deepwater Horizon oil spill highlights the importance of proper PPE and safety protocols in preventing worker fatalities and injuries. By focusing on practical applications, learners gain a deeper understanding of the complexities involved in responding to hazardous spills and develop the skills necessary to respond effectively.
Real-World Case Studies: Lessons Learned
The Certificate in Emergency Response to Hazardous Spills incorporates real-world case studies to illustrate the principles and concepts taught in the course. For example, the 2013 Lac-Megantic oil spill in Canada is a prime example of the devastating consequences of inadequate spill response planning. The disaster resulted in the loss of 47 lives and widespread environmental damage. An analysis of this incident reveals the importance of proper spill response planning, including emergency preparedness, communication, and coordination with stakeholders. Another case study on the 2019 chemical plant explosion in Houston, Texas, highlights the need for effective spill response strategies, including containment and mitigation techniques. By examining these real-world case studies, learners can gain valuable insights into the challenges and complexities involved in responding to hazardous spills and develop a deeper understanding of the importance of proper planning and response.
